Came to know about this stall from a FB food group. Noodles are the springy type and matches well with the sauce and chilli provided, not too salty. Prawn dumplings are plump, and have ample prawn filling. Perhaps more water chestnuts could be added in the dumplings for more crunch. The main highlight for me has got to be the pork ribs, well-marinated and very tender. Not sure if they debone their pork ribs as I could not find any on my plate. The pork ribs itself is a great complement to the noodles. Top-notch service by the people at the stall. Delivered my food to the table I was seated at and even assisted me to buy a drink from the drink stall upon noticing I was visually impaired. Was even offered a soup refill halfway to my meal. No queues spotted when I was there on 13/6, 12:45 pm. Accepts CDC vouchers. Definitely worth the 45 minutes journey to there and would certainly back. Bus services: 74/112/147/165. Take service 165 from Hougang Interchange and get off opposite Xinmin Primary School, coffeeshop is just located in front of the bus stop, after the carpark entrance.
